Uncovering the Truth: Are Plant Food Spikes the Same as Fertilizer?

The world of gardening is filled with numerous products and techniques all aimed at helping plants grow healthier and stronger. Two terms that are often mentioned in this context are plant food spikes and fertilizers. While they are used to achieve similar goals, there is a lingering question among gardeners and plant enthusiasts: are plant food spikes the same as fertilizer? In this article, we will delve into the details of both plant food spikes and fertilizers, exploring their compositions, applications, benefits, and differences to provide a comprehensive understanding of these gardening essentials.

Introduction to Plant Food Spikes

Plant food spikes, also known as fertilizer spikes, are a type of fertilizer that comes in a solid, spike-like form. These spikes are designed to be inserted into the soil near the base of the plant, where they slowly release nutrients over time. The idea behind plant food spikes is to provide plants with a constant and steady supply of essential nutrients, promoting healthy growth and development. The primary advantage of plant food spikes is their ease of use and the minimal maintenance they require, as they eliminate the need for frequent fertilization and reduce the risk of over-fertilizing, which can be harmful to plants.

Composition of Plant Food Spikes

The composition of plant food spikes can vary depending on the brand and the specific type of plant they are designed for. Generally, these spikes contain a combination of macronutrients (such as nitrogen, phosphorus, and potassium) and micronutrients (like iron, zinc, and copper) that are crucial for plant growth. The slow-release mechanism of plant food spikes ensures that the nutrients are released into the soil at a consistent rate, providing plants with a continuous supply of essential elements.

Benefits of Using Plant Food Spikes

The use of plant food spikes offers several benefits to gardeners. They are convenient and easy to use, requiring minimal effort and expertise. Additionally, plant food spikes help in preventing nutrient deficiencies in plants by providing a balanced mix of essential nutrients. They also reduce the risk of soil pollution since they release nutrients slowly and in a controlled manner, minimizing the runoff of excess fertilizers into water bodies.

Understanding Fertilizers

Fertilizers are substances that are added to the soil to promote plant growth and fertility. They can be organic (derived from living organisms) or inorganic (synthetically manufactured). Fertilizers contain one or more of the three main macronutrients: nitrogen (N), phosphorus (P), and potassium (K), often abbreviated as NPK. These nutrients are vital for plant development, with nitrogen promoting leaf growth, phosphorus supporting root and flower development, and potassium aiding in overall plant health and resistance to disease.

Types of Fertilizers

There are various types of fertilizers available, each with its unique characteristics and applications. Organic fertilizers, such as compost and manure, release nutrients slowly and improve soil structure, but they can be more expensive and less convenient to use. Inorganic or synthetic fertilizers provide a quick release of nutrients and are often less expensive, but they can lead to soil degradation and environmental pollution if not used properly. Slow-release fertilizers offer a balanced approach, providing a prolonged release of nutrients that mimics the slow and natural decomposition process of organic matter.

Application and Benefits of Fertilizers

Fertilizers can be applied to the soil in various ways, including broadcasting, side-dressing, and foliar application. The choice of application method depends on the type of fertilizer, the stage of plant growth, and the specific gardening needs. The correct use of fertilizers can significantly enhance plant growth, increase crop yields, and improve the overall health and resilience of plants. However, it is crucial to follow the recommended application rates to avoid the negative consequences of over-fertilization, such as water pollution and soil salinization.

Comparing Plant Food Spikes and Fertilizers

While both plant food spikes and fertilizers are used to provide essential nutrients to plants, there are several differences between them. The format is one of the most obvious distinctions, with plant food spikes being solid, spike-like formations designed for insertion into the soil, and fertilizers coming in a range of forms including powders, granules, and liquids. The release mechanism is another key difference, as plant food spikes are specifically designed for slow release, whereas fertilizers can have immediate, slow, or controlled release mechanisms depending on their type.

Differences in Application and Effectiveness

The application process for plant food spikes is generally simpler and less messy compared to fertilizers, which may require mixing with water or spreading evenly over the soil surface. In terms of effectiveness, plant food spikes offer the advantage of targeted nutrition, as they release nutrients directly into the root zone of the plant. Fertilizers, on the other hand, can provide broader coverage and are often used for larger areas or when a quick nutritional boost is needed.

Environmental Considerations

Both plant food spikes and fertilizers can have environmental implications if not used responsibly. Overuse of fertilizers can lead to eutrophication in water bodies, causing harmful algal blooms and degrading water quality. Plant food spikes, due to their slow-release nature, are generally considered to have a lower environmental impact, but their production process and the materials used in their formulation can also have ecological consequences. Therefore, choosing products with eco-friendly packaging and sustainable production practices is essential.

Conclusion

In conclusion, while plant food spikes and fertilizers share the common goal of providing nutrients to plants, they are not the same. Plant food spikes are a specialized form of fertilizer designed for ease of use and slow release of nutrients, offering a convenient and targeted approach to plant nutrition. Fertilizers, on the other hand, encompass a broader range of products with varying formulations, release mechanisms, and applications. Understanding the differences and choosing the right product for specific gardening needs is crucial for achieving healthy plant growth while minimizing environmental impact. By selecting and using these products wisely, gardeners can promote vibrant plant life and contribute to a more sustainable future for gardening and the environment.

What are plant food spikes and how do they work?

Plant food spikes are a type of plant nutrient supplement that is designed to provide a slow and steady release of essential nutrients to plants. They typically come in the form of small, spike-shaped pellets that are inserted into the soil near the base of the plant. As the pellets break down, they release a balanced mix of nutrients, including nitrogen, phosphorus, and potassium, which are then absorbed by the plant’s roots. This process can help to promote healthy plant growth, improve soil fertility, and increase crop yields.

The key benefit of plant food spikes is that they provide a controlled release of nutrients, which can help to prevent over-fertilization and reduce the risk of environmental pollution. Unlike traditional fertilizers, which can release a large amount of nutrients all at once, plant food spikes release their nutrients slowly over a period of several weeks or months. This can help to provide a more consistent and sustained level of nutrition to plants, which can lead to healthier and more robust growth. Additionally, plant food spikes are often easy to use and require minimal maintenance, making them a convenient option for gardeners and farmers who want to promote healthy plant growth without a lot of hassle.

How do plant food spikes differ from traditional fertilizers?

Plant food spikes and traditional fertilizers differ in terms of their composition, release mechanism, and application method. Traditional fertilizers are typically made from a mix of chemical salts and other compounds that are designed to provide a quick release of nutrients to plants. They can be applied to the soil in a variety of ways, including through broadcasting, side-dressing, or foliar spraying. In contrast, plant food spikes are designed to provide a slow and sustained release of nutrients, and are typically applied by inserting the spikes directly into the soil near the base of the plant.

The slow release mechanism of plant food spikes can provide a number of benefits over traditional fertilizers. For one, it can help to reduce the risk of over-fertilization, which can damage plants and contaminate soil and water. Additionally, plant food spikes can help to promote healthier soil biota, as the slow release of nutrients can help to support the growth of beneficial microorganisms in the soil. This can lead to a range of benefits, including improved soil structure, increased nutrient cycling, and enhanced plant disease resistance. Overall, plant food spikes offer a unique set of benefits that can make them a valuable tool for gardeners and farmers who want to promote healthy and sustainable plant growth.

Can plant food spikes be used in combination with other fertilizers?

Yes, plant food spikes can be used in combination with other fertilizers to provide a more comprehensive nutrient program for plants. In fact, many gardeners and farmers use plant food spikes as a supplement to their regular fertilizer program, as they can help to provide a slow and sustained release of nutrients between fertilizer applications. When using plant food spikes in combination with other fertilizers, it’s generally best to follow the recommended application rates for each product, and to take care to avoid over-fertilizing the soil.

The key to using plant food spikes effectively in combination with other fertilizers is to understand the nutrient requirements of your plants and to choose products that complement each other. For example, if you’re using a balanced fertilizer that provides a mix of nitrogen, phosphorus, and potassium, you may want to consider using plant food spikes that are high in micronutrients, such as iron or zinc. By combining different products, you can create a more comprehensive nutrient program that meets the specific needs of your plants and helps to promote healthy and sustainable growth.

Are plant food spikes safe for the environment?

Plant food spikes are generally considered to be a safe and environmentally friendly option for fertilizing plants. Because they release their nutrients slowly over a period of several weeks or months, they can help to reduce the risk of over-fertilization and minimize the amount of excess nutrients that enter the environment. Additionally, many plant food spikes are made from natural or organic ingredients, which can help to promote healthier soil biota and reduce the reliance on synthetic fertilizers.

However, as with any fertilizer product, it’s still possible to over-apply plant food spikes and cause environmental harm. To minimize the risk of environmental pollution, it’s generally best to follow the recommended application rates and to take care to avoid applying plant food spikes in areas where they may be prone to runoff or leaching. By using plant food spikes responsibly and in accordance with the manufacturer’s instructions, gardeners and farmers can help to promote healthy and sustainable plant growth while also protecting the environment.

Can plant food spikes be used in container gardens and indoor plants?

Yes, plant food spikes can be used in container gardens and indoor plants to provide a slow and sustained release of nutrients. In fact, they can be a particularly good option for container gardens, as they can help to minimize the need for frequent fertilization and reduce the risk of over-fertilizing the soil. When using plant food spikes in container gardens, it’s generally best to insert the spikes into the soil at the time of potting, and to follow the recommended application rates to avoid over-fertilizing the plants.

For indoor plants, plant food spikes can be a convenient and low-maintenance way to provide essential nutrients. Because they release their nutrients slowly over a period of several weeks or months, they can help to provide a consistent level of nutrition to indoor plants, even when they are not being regularly fertilized. To use plant food spikes with indoor plants, simply insert the spikes into the soil at the recommended depth and follow the instructions on the product label. With proper care and nutrition, indoor plants can thrive and provide beauty and freshness to indoor spaces.

How long do plant food spikes last and when should they be reapplied?

The length of time that plant food spikes last can vary depending on the specific product and the conditions in which they are used. Generally, plant food spikes can last anywhere from several weeks to several months, depending on factors such as soil type, temperature, and moisture levels. To determine when plant food spikes should be reapplied, gardeners and farmers can monitor their plants for signs of nutrient deficiency, such as yellowing leaves or stunted growth.

As a general rule, plant food spikes should be reapplied whenever the plants show signs of nutrient deficiency, or at the recommended interval specified on the product label. For most plant food spikes, this will be every 1-3 months, depending on the specific product and the growth rate of the plants. By reapplying plant food spikes at the recommended interval, gardeners and farmers can help to ensure that their plants receive a consistent and sustained level of nutrition, which can lead to healthier and more robust growth. Regular reapplication can also help to promote healthier soil biota and reduce the risk of environmental pollution.
